[HISTORY: Adopted by the Township Committee of the Township of Readington 8-16-1982. Amendments noted where applicable.]
No person, firm or corporation shall sell, offer for sale or display obscene material.
As used in this chapter, the following terms shall have the meanings indicated:
OBSCENE MATERIAL
Any description, narrative account, display or depiction of sexual activity or anatomical area contained in or consisting of a picture or other representation, publication, sound recording, live performances or film which, by means of posing, composing, format or animated sensual details:
A. 
Depicts or describes in a patently offensive way ultimate sexual acts, normal or perverted, actual or simulated, masturbation, excretory functions or lewd exhibition of the genitals;
B. 
Lacks serious literary, artistic, political or scientific value when taken as a whole; and
C. 
Is a part of a work which, to the average person applying contemporary community standards, has a dominant theme, taken as a whole, which appeals to the prurient interest.
Any person who violates the provision of this chapter shall, upon conviction, be subject to a fine not exceeding $1,000, imprisonment for a term not exceeding 90 days and/or a period of community service not exceeding 90 days. Any such violation shall constitute a separate offense on each successive day continued.
